Against the Parisians, Balogun rescued a point in the sixth minute of second-half stoppage time when he raced onto a Kamory Doumbia pass and slotted the ball into the net. Balogun was spotted having a chat with Henry at the stadium just before kickoff against PSG, and he has explained that his goal celebration was a tribute to the Frenchman.
Balogun said: “Yes, it’s a crazy night for my team and me. Coming here, we were on a good streak and we wanted it to continue. As you said, this is a special night for me, and my family.
“I had spoken to Thierry before the game and tried to follow his advice. I’m so happy to have been able to score today.”
On his goal celebration, he said: “Before the match, I said to myself that we had to do this. If I scored tonight, I had to celebrate out of respect for Thierry Henry.”
